VodafoneThree is seeking a Major Incident Management Specialist to lead the coordination of incident response during critical incidents in Newbury. This full-time role involves ensuring efficient resolution and communication across various teams, and the candidate should have extensive experience in incident management within an ITIL framework.
The position requires strong analytical skills and the ability to manage stakeholder relations effectively. Knowledge of network infrastructure will be beneficial. Shift-based role with a total of 37.5 hours per week, following a hybrid work model.
